Can You Bring a Flask on a Cruise?
The answer to this question varies depending on the cruise line you choose. Most cruise lines prohibit passengers from bringing their own alcohol on board, including flasks. However, there are exceptions to this rule. Some cruise lines allow passengers to bring a limited amount of alcohol on board, usually in the form of wine or champagne.
It's important to check the specific policies of your chosen cruise line before attempting to bring a flask on board. Violating these policies can result in your alcohol being confiscated or even being denied boarding.

The Hidden Secret of Can You Bring a Flask on a Cruise
The hidden secret of bringing a flask on a cruise is that some cruise lines actually allow a limited amount of alcohol to be brought on board. However, this is usually restricted to wine or champagne, and there are often specific guidelines and fees associated with this allowance.
Another hidden secret is that some cruise lines offer all-inclusive drink packages that can be purchased before or during your cruise. These packages allow you to enjoy unlimited al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ages for a fixed price, which can be a more cost-effective option than bringing your own alcohol.
Recommendation for Can You Bring a Flask on a Cruise
While it may be tempting to bring a flask on a cruise to save money on alcohol, it is recommended to familiarize yourself with the alcohol policies of your chosen cruise line. Most cruise lines strictly enforce their policies and have penalties in place for passengers who violate them.
If you do choose to bring alcohol on board, it is important to follow the guidelines set by the cruise line. This may include paying a corkage fee, adhering to quantity limits, or consuming your alcohol in designated areas.
